Mango price falls to Rs 5 per kg, fammers protest triggers bandh in parts of Karnataka

Mango growers in Karnataka's Kolar-Chikkaballapur belt staged a bandh, demanding government support as market prices plummet below production costs. Farmers are seeking a support price of Rs 8,000-Rs 10,000 per tonne, citing Andhra Pradesh's Rs 4/kg announcement. Inadequate processing infrastructure and rising input costs are pushing cultivation towards economic unviability, with many leaving ripe fruits unharvested.
